Identifying Fake Patek Philippe Watches: Key Details
The allure of Patek Philippe's exquisite timepieces frequently attracts deceptive individuals crafting convincing forgeries. Protecting your investment requires careful examination. Pay close attention to the movement – a genuine Patek Philippe will possess a meticulously finished movement with Geneva stripes and other hallmarks, while fakes often have simple or no decoration. Examine the dial; correct fonts, accurate printing, and impeccable alignment of the Patek Philippe logo are critical; reproductions often show inconsistencies here. The weight also provides a hint - genuine Patek Philippes are made from high-grade materials, resulting in a noticeably heavier feel. Furthermore, the serial number location and etching should be consistent with Patek Philippe’s protocols – seek expert authentication if in doubt. Ultimately, purchasing from an trusted dealer remains the most secure route to possession of a genuine masterpiece.
